Understanding Mercedes Leather Restoration Basics

vehicle repair shop

Restoring the original color in a Mercedes leather interior is an art that combines precision, knowledge of luxury vehicle repair, and an eye for detail. It’s a process that demands understanding the unique characteristics of Mercedes leather restoration, beyond mere aesthetics. This involves recognizing the distinct aging processes of high-end leathers, different from regular auto painting or bodywork repairs. The goal is to revive the supple, elegant look and feel of genuine Mercedes leather, respecting its original quality.

Mercedes leather, renowned for its superior craftsmanship, undergoes a careful tanning process that lends it a distinctive character. Over time, this leather can show signs of wear, with color fading, cracks forming, or the surface developing a patina. A successful restoration aims to rejuvenate these leathers, returning them to their former splendor without compromising their inherent luxury. This isn’t simply about matching colors; it’s about understanding and preserving the material’s integrity.

Professional Mercedes leather restoration involves several key steps. First, meticulous preparation ensures any existing damage is addressed. This includes cleaning, sanding, and patching as needed. Then, a precise color analysis is conducted to match the original shade accurately. Specialized tools and techniques are employed for this, taking into account factors like dye lot variations and environmental aging. Once matched, specialized leather restoratives and finishes are applied, ensuring durability and longevity. The result? A vehicle’s interior that not only looks original but feels authentic to the luxury brand’s heritage.

Accurately Matching Original Colors: Step-by-Step Guide

vehicle repair shop

Matching original colors accurately is a critical step in Mercedes leather restoration, ensuring your vehicle’s interior looks as good as new. This meticulous process requires a deep understanding of color theory and access to authentic materials. Here’s a detailed guide for car repair shops specializing in vehicle collision repair and dent repair services to achieve precise results:

Begin by gathering samples of the damaged area’s leather and any available information about the specific shade. Compare these against the vehicle’s original color swatches or specifications. In many cases, Mercedes-Benz provides detailed color codes and charts for their interior components, making matching easier. If you’re dealing with a post-accident repair, check if there are any existing remnants of the original paint or leather dye that can be analyzed for accurate matching.

Once you’ve identified the closest match, acquire high-quality leather restoration materials formulated to replicate the original color and texture. This may include specialized dyes, leathers, and finishing agents. Many reputable car repair shops source these from trusted suppliers who specialize in automotive interiors, ensuring the authenticity of the products. Apply the dye or pigment using fine brushes or applicators, working in small sections to achieve even coverage. Allow adequate drying time between layers, following the manufacturer’s instructions for the best results.

After the dye has set, assess the restoration’s accuracy against the original color sample. Fine-tune as needed by repeating the dyeing process or using additional finishing agents. In complex cases, consider consulting with a leather restoration expert to ensure precise matching, especially when dealing with unique or obscure shades. Remember that Mercedes leather restoration is an art and science, demanding patience and precision for outstanding results that blend seamlessly with your vehicle’s original craftsmanship.

Advanced Techniques for Authentic Mercedes Leather Restoration

vehicle repair shop

Restoring Mercedes leather to its original splendor is an art that requires a meticulous approach, especially when aiming for authenticity. This process involves advanced techniques that go beyond basic repair to replicate the manufacturer’s precision. In the world of luxury vehicle restoration, Mercedes leather restoration naturally stands as a benchmark for excellence, demanding a deep understanding of materials and craftsmanship.

One of the key challenges in Mercedes leather restoration is matching the original color accurately. This is particularly significant given the brand’s reputation for meticulous design and quality. Skilled restorers must employ advanced color analysis tools to identify precise shade matches. For instance, utilizing spectrophotometry, a scientific method measuring light absorption, ensures an exact replication of the vehicle’s unique leather hue. This technique is especially crucial when addressing dent repair or collision damage repair, where original aesthetics are paramount.

Furthermore, the process involves strategic layering and blending of dyes to create depth and richness in the leather. Restorers must be adept at mixing custom dyes to match not just the color but also the subtle variations that set Mercedes’ leather apart.
